-
Notifications
You must be signed in to change notification settings - Fork 2
/
Copy path.travis.yml
23 lines (23 loc) · 1.17 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
sudo: required
language: C
services:
- docker
before_install:
- docker info
- docker build -t mariobarbareschi/xenomai-zynq .
before_script:
- docker run -it -v $PWD:/opt mariobarbareschi/xenomai-zynq /bin/bash -c "cd /opt;
./run_compilation.sh"
script:
- docker images | grep -q mariobarbareschi/xenomai-zynq
after_script:
- ls $PWD/SDCard | grep -q uImage
deploy:
provider: releases
api_key:
secure: ntowupeKWd0ZU8chobjMb3CfV/pcEliM1BB6x8uFhzftN9P21la4YoTW1APfnoV+G+Vraw1OfM4yjK7hBQdzyPDjVzqLBqDKFXoyFakuCX5S1HpKEMjvS3EhT+utuEsnd+5GaBJ/FAQxG/onjx+dQ/n18FRjKXsR3m/2/Ptm7K6Z140Txnap6ucWaZFzpldkRKfbqXbtrZqT42seDNQ0j/JhrL2pbG8WZD28punkso7rVGHbdnmijLwO7X1SzHr705Fe+sZ0F8/eqhckapzwDYXidla+e19+OdFlFMx9zQfvPdj7NzgivOkFvOHfx7vFieRHOaelkpaHpxG534BD/eq1MPanqDk9Pocqrwuwl4BaT8nFxUR5lZgaiRwqBKptB8qXoieipfohYySZJHGe+cPFBUVwmyM9J+v+t4htCybF0WJsvLioVoV9+AFmT88t141oqXiK0LTUJeTHLE2muAu7PObD2tlL+v5E1neAlYpye33DdbDspTOFY9dWT//mWU9MX2TAaHR499Lop0ck6f4vJcLctBHZtu+fbxfvuOwxWOfgaI86lZ2BQOzU5BLgf4KKydHl3Q7BCidQaIX5SY0964zeU1HC7UFRGRNenu9lhiC8DGe9t5aRcFo4QKbic6L8pA0jvcdaPGVdAObdVKO9ewsBMRptNZBCjK7EmUU=
file_glob: true
file: SDCard/**/*
skip_cleanup: true
on:
repo: mariobarbareschi/xenomai-zynq